Van der Voort ends Robson\’s WDT dream

(From InfoDarts.nl)

Gary Robson, who won the Bullit World Darts Trophy in 2005, won’t play in the 2007 main tournament. The professional darts player from England was beaten by Vincent van der Voort in the second and final preliminary round. Mervyn King did better and reached the main event, just like Wayne Atwood, Michael van Gerwen, Denis Ovens, Jelle Klaasen, Kevin Painter, Shaun Greatbatch and of course Van der Voort.

Andover Academy Scores Triple Win

Article and Photo from Basings Stoke Gazette

Andover’s Academy celebrated a triple success last Sunday by sweeping all three titles in the second Andover Unicorn Darts Youth Challenge.

Fifty six youngsters from six counties had made their way to the Entertainer and it was testament to the talent and sportsmanship on show that the sport of darts has a very bright future. The Academy of late has been forging strong links with two other newly- formed schools in Essex and London who both brought a dozen or so aspiring young darters. There were three sections on the day, Young Men, Women and a ground-breaking Junior event that held the large number of spectators captivated.

Danish Open: Steve West and Francis Hoenselaar Take Top Spots

England’s Steve West took a win over James Wilson from Yorkshire in the Denmark Open Singles competition last Saturday. Third place was shared by Denmark’s Kim Fridthjof and Niels de Ruiter.
The Womens event saw Francisca Hoeneslarr win her 4th Danish Open Title when she beat her arch rival Trina Gulliver in the final. Trina had up until this event won three consecutive events. Third place went to Netherland’s darter Sandra van Halderen and Findland’s Sari Nikula.

WDF #1 Player Mark Webster Signs Sponsorship Deal With Winmau

Current World Darts Federation Number 1 ranked player, Mark Webster (23) has signed a three year sponsorship deal with Winmau.
Mark first started playing darts at the age of 18, and his results demonstrate one of the most promising starts from the latest crop of exciting young darts players. He has won several darts titles, including the European Singles, Northern Ireland Open, Canadian Open, Welsh Masters, and Welsh Open and already has two televised final appearances at the Winmau World Masters and IDL Championship under his belt.

Grand Slam Invitation Slammed by Martin Adams

Article and photo from BBC Sport.

BDO world darts champion Martin Adams will not be competing in the new Grand Slam event organised by the rival PDC.
The tournament, from 17-25 November in Wolverhampton, was initially billed as bringing together the best players from across the sport’s bitter divide.

TV Wildcard Qualifier for Grand Slam of Darts Announced

From PDPA.co.uk

HAVE you ever dreamed of playing alongside Phil Taylor in a major televised darts tournament? ITV are giving any darts player the chance to win a place in the 2007 Grand Slam of Darts.

An ITV Wildcard Qualifier for the tournament will take place on Sunday 30 September at Wolverhampton’s Alderseley Leisure Village and allow any darts player to enter.

The winner will be awarded a place in November’s inaugural ITV-televised Grand Slam of Darts at the nearby Wolverhampton Civic, guaranteeing a minimum prize of ?4,000 for qualifying
